LCOV - code coverage report
Current view: top level - xenolith/renderer/material2d/base - MaterialMenuSource.cc (source / functions) Hit Total Coverage
Test: coverage.info Lines: 91 199 45.7 %
Date: 2024-05-12 00:16:13 Functions: 29 55 52.7 %

Function Name Sort by function name Hit count Sort by hit count
stappler::xenolith::material2d::MenuSource::setHintCount(unsigned long) 0
stappler::xenolith::material2d::MenuSource::clear() 0
stappler::xenolith::material2d::MenuSource::addCustom(std::function<float (stappler::xenolith::Node*, float)> const&, std::function<stappler::RcBase<stappler::xenolith::Node> (stappler::xenolith::Node*, stappler::xenolith::material2d::MenuSourceCustom*)> const&, float) 0
stappler::xenolith::material2d::MenuSource::addCustom(float, std::function<stappler::RcBase<stappler::xenolith::Node> (stappler::xenolith::Node*, stappler::xenolith::material2d::MenuSourceCustom*)> const&, float) 0
stappler::xenolith::material2d::MenuSourceItem::setCustomData(stappler::data::ValueTemplate<stappler::memory::StandartInterface>&&) 0
stappler::xenolith::material2d::MenuSourceItem::setCustomData(stappler::data::ValueTemplate<stappler::memory::StandartInterface> const&) 0
stappler::xenolith::material2d::MenuSourceItem::setAttachCallback(std::function<void (stappler::xenolith::material2d::MenuSourceItem*, stappler::xenolith::Node*)> const&) 0
stappler::xenolith::material2d::MenuSourceItem::setDetachCallback(std::function<void (stappler::xenolith::material2d::MenuSourceItem*, stappler::xenolith::Node*)> const&) 0
stappler::xenolith::material2d::MenuSourceItem::handleNodeDetached(stappler::xenolith::Node*) 0
stappler::xenolith::material2d::MenuSourceButton::setCallback(std::function<void (stappler::xenolith::material2d::Button*, stappler::xenolith::material2d::MenuSourceButton*)>&&) 0
stappler::xenolith::material2d::MenuSourceButton::setNextMenu(stappler::xenolith::material2d::MenuSource*) 0
stappler::xenolith::material2d::MenuSourceButton::setName(stappler::StringViewBase<char>) 0
stappler::xenolith::material2d::MenuSourceCustom::init(std::function<float (stappler::xenolith::Node*, float)> const&, std::function<stappler::RcBase<stappler::xenolith::Node> (stappler::xenolith::Node*, stappler::xenolith::material2d::MenuSourceCustom*)> const&, float) 0
stappler::xenolith::material2d::MenuSourceCustom::init(float, std::function<stappler::RcBase<stappler::xenolith::Node> (stappler::xenolith::Node*, stappler::xenolith::material2d::MenuSourceCustom*)> const&, float) 0
stappler::xenolith::material2d::MenuSourceCustom::init() 0
stappler::xenolith::material2d::MenuSource::getHintCount() const 0
stappler::xenolith::material2d::MenuSource::copy() const 0
stappler::xenolith::material2d::MenuSourceItem::getCustomData() const 0
stappler::xenolith::material2d::MenuSourceItem::copy() const 0
stappler::xenolith::material2d::MenuSourceButton::copy() const 0
stappler::xenolith::material2d::MenuSourceCustom::getMinWidth() const 0
stappler::xenolith::material2d::MenuSourceCustom::getHeightFunction() const 0
stappler::xenolith::material2d::MenuSourceCustom::getFactoryFunction() const 0
stappler::xenolith::material2d::MenuSourceCustom::copy() const 0
stappler::xenolith::material2d::MenuSourceCustom::getHeight(stappler::xenolith::Node*, float) const 0
stappler::xenolith::material2d::MenuSourceCustom::init(float, std::function<stappler::RcBase<stappler::xenolith::Node> (stappler::xenolith::Node*, stappler::xenolith::material2d::MenuSourceCustom*)> const&, float)::{lambda(stappler::xenolith::Node*, float)#1}::operator()(stappler::xenolith::Node*, float) const 0
stappler::xenolith::material2d::MenuSource::addSeparator() 10
stappler::xenolith::material2d::MenuSource::addButton(stappler::StringViewBase<char>, stappler::xenolith::IconName, stappler::RcBase<stappler::xenolith::material2d::MenuSource>&&) 10
stappler::xenolith::material2d::MenuSourceButton::setNameIcon(stappler::xenolith::IconName) 10
stappler::xenolith::material2d::MenuSourceButton::init(stappler::StringViewBase<char>, stappler::xenolith::IconName, stappler::RcBase<stappler::xenolith::material2d::MenuSource>&&) 10
stappler::xenolith::material2d::MenuSourceButton::setValueIcon(stappler::xenolith::IconName) 20
stappler::xenolith::material2d::MenuSourceButton::setSelected(bool) 26
stappler::xenolith::material2d::MenuSource::count() 30
stappler::xenolith::material2d::MenuSourceButton::setValue(stappler::StringViewBase<char>) 30
stappler::xenolith::material2d::MenuSource::addButton(stappler::StringViewBase<char>, stappler::xenolith::IconName, std::function<void (stappler::xenolith::material2d::Button*, stappler::xenolith::material2d::MenuSourceButton*)>&&) 46
stappler::xenolith::material2d::MenuSource::getItems() const 52
stappler::xenolith::material2d::MenuSource::addButton(stappler::StringViewBase<char>, std::function<void (stappler::xenolith::material2d::Button*, stappler::xenolith::material2d::MenuSourceButton*)>&&) 60
stappler::xenolith::material2d::MenuSource::~MenuSource() 62
stappler::xenolith::material2d::MenuSource::~MenuSource().2 62
stappler::xenolith::material2d::MenuSourceItem::setDirty() 74
stappler::xenolith::material2d::MenuSourceButton::init(stappler::StringViewBase<char>, stappler::xenolith::IconName, std::function<void (stappler::xenolith::material2d::Button*, stappler::xenolith::material2d::MenuSourceButton*)>&&) 106
stappler::xenolith::material2d::MenuSourceButton::init() 116
stappler::xenolith::material2d::MenuSourceButton::~MenuSourceButton() 116
stappler::xenolith::material2d::MenuSourceButton::~MenuSourceButton().2 116
stappler::xenolith::material2d::MenuSource::addItem(stappler::xenolith::material2d::MenuSourceItem*) 126
stappler::xenolith::material2d::MenuSourceItem::init() 126
stappler::xenolith::material2d::MenuSourceItem::handleNodeAttached(stappler::xenolith::Node*) 166
stappler::xenolith::material2d::MenuSourceItem::getType() const 210
stappler::xenolith::material2d::MenuSourceButton::getValueIcon() const 344
stappler::xenolith::material2d::MenuSourceButton::getValue[abi:cxx11]() const 344
stappler::xenolith::material2d::MenuSourceButton::getName[abi:cxx11]() const 350
stappler::xenolith::material2d::MenuSourceButton::isSelected() const 352
stappler::xenolith::material2d::MenuSourceButton::getCallback() const 425
stappler::xenolith::material2d::MenuSourceButton::getNameIcon() const 464
stappler::xenolith::material2d::MenuSourceButton::getNextMenu() const 738

Generated by: LCOV version 1.14